Abstract

The AZT-22 telescope installed in Turkey (Antalia) was aligned and tested on stars by the Hartmann method. The rms normal deviation of an equivalent optical system is 0.040 +/- 0.016 mum. The circle of confusion is 0.40 +/- 0.04 arcsec in diameter at a 50% energy level. (C) 2001 MAIK "Nauka/Interperiodica".
